The Global Small Satellite Market, encompassing spacecraft under 500 kilograms used across commercial and defense sectors for applications like Earth observation and telecommunications, is projected to grow from USD 132.32 Billion in 2025 to USD 183.07 Billion by 2031, exhibiting a 5.56% CAGR. This expansion is driven by significantly reduced launch costs and continuous miniaturization of electronic components, facilitating economical deployment of large low Earth orbit constellations, with commercial sector activity leading to 2,695 satellite deployments in the preceding year as per the Satellite Industry Association in 2025. However, this robust growth trajectory faces a challenge from the escalating density of orbital debris, which increases collision risks, shortens satellite lifespans, and raises operational costs, further complicated by the absence of a unified global regulatory framework for space traffic management, creating uncertainty and hindering market scalability.

Market Driver
The primary driver for the Global Small Satellite Market's scalability is the swift deployment of Low Earth Orbit (LEO) mega-constellations, fueled by surging demand for global satellite broadband, which has shifted manufacturing to mass production and significantly increased orbital infrastructure density, exemplified by Starlink's 7,578 satellites in orbit by May 2025. Concurrently, a crucial driver is the strategic emphasis on defense and tactical military capabilities, supporting int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ance (ISR) operations through resilient, distributed small satellite clusters and insulating the market from commercial fluctuations, with global government space investments reaching $135 billion in the preceding year by January 2025 and total space economy investments hitting $5.8 billion in Q3 2025, indicating strong investor confidence in dual-use space technologies.
Market Challenge
A significant operational barrier for the Global Small Satellite Market is the rising density of orbital debris, which heightens collision risks for active spacecraft, necessitating frequent avoidance maneuvers that consume fuel, shorten satellite lifespans, and inflate replacement costs, thereby undermining cost-efficiency and slowing new asset deployment. This challenge is exacerbated by the absence of a unified global regulatory framework for space traffic management, creating uncertainty for stakeholders and deterring long-term capital investment due to unpredictable risks, as evidenced by the approximately 43,510 space objects tracked by surveillance networks in 2025, ultimately limiting the industry's ability to safely scale operations and impeding overall sector growth.
Market Trends
Key trends in the Global Small Satellite Market include the deployment of optical inter-satellite communication links, which establish resilient mesh network capabilities by enabling direct, gigabit-speed data transfer between spacecraft, reducing latency and reliance on ground stations, a shift validated by the Space Development Agency's December 2025 award of approximately $3.5 billion for 72 satellites with advanced optical transport. Concurrently, the integration of on-board AI and edge computing is transforming satellites into intelligent processing nodes, allowing in-orbit data analysis and insight extraction, thereby minimizing bandwidth needs for raw data downlink and supporting applications like secure cloud storage and real-time analytics, as exemplified by Sidus Space's $120 million agreement in April 2025 to deploy spacecraft for lunar data storage and edge processing.
